CVE-2023-36905 [MEDIUM] CWE-125 Windows Wireless Wide Area Network Service (WwanSvc) Information Disclosure Vulnerability
Windows Wireless Wide Area Network Service (WwanSvc) Information Disclosure Vulnerability
FAQ: What type of information could be disclosed by this vulnerability?
An attacker who successfully exploited this vulnerability could potentially read small portions of heap memory.
FAQ: According to the CVSS metric, privileges required is low (PR:L). What does that mean for this vulnerability?
Any authenticated attacker could trigger this vulnerability. It does not require admin or other elevated privileges.
FAQ: How could an attacker exploit this vulnerability?
To exploit this vulnerability, an attacker would first have to gain application level execution rights to the system. An attacker could then run a specially crafted application that could exploit the vulnerability to disclose information
